Amazon mentioned Wednesday it plans to get rid of about 16,000 company jobs, marking its second spherical of mass job cuts since final October.
In a weblog put up, the corporate wrote that the layoffs had been a part of an ongoing effort to “strengthen our group by lowering layers, growing possession, and eradicating paperwork.” That coincides with a push to take a position closely in synthetic intelligence.
The cuts come just some months after October’s layoffs, when 14,000 staff had been let go throughout Amazon’s company workforce. On the time, the corporate indicated the cuts would proceed in 2026 because it discovered “further locations we will take away layers.”
Beth Galetti, Amazon’s senior vp of individuals expertise and expertise, did not rule out extra job cuts sooner or later, however mentioned the corporate is not making an attempt to create “a brand new rhythm” of broad layoffs each few months.
“That is not our plan,” Galetti wrote. “However simply as we at all times have, each staff will proceed to guage the possession, pace, and capability to invent for purchasers, and make changes as applicable.”
On Tuesday, some staff in Amazon’s cloud unit acquired an e-mail despatched in an obvious error acknowledging “organizational modifications” on the firm. The be aware referenced a put up from Galetti and mentioned Amazon notified “impacted colleagues in our group.”
Amazon had about 1.58 million staff as of the tip of its third quarter. That determine is primarily made up of warehouse and logistics staff.
The 30,000 job cuts since October characterize about 10% of its company and tech workforce, which contains about 350,000 individuals.
Amazon has been within the midst of a major downsizing for the previous a number of years. The corporate laid off greater than 27,000 staff between 2022 and 2023, and it performed smaller cuts throughout numerous organizations in 2024.
CEO Andy Jassy has appeared to slim down Amazon’s workforce after the corporate went on a hiring spree in the course of the Covid-19 pandemic, partly to satisfy a surge in demand for e-commerce and cloud computing companies.
